ASI Jobs 2026 Vacancy Summary
| Post Name | Total Vacancies | BPS | Qualification |
| Assistant Sub-Inspector (ASI) | 123 (113 Fresh, 10 Leftover) | BPS-11 | Higher Secondary School Certificate (Inter) |
Regional Allocation
| Region | General Posts | 10% Female Quota | 5% Minority Quota | Total |
| CCPO/Peshawar | 57 | 07 | 03 | 67 |
| Malakand | 21 | 02 | 01 | 24 |
| Hazara | 23 | 03 | 01 | 27 |
| Mardan | 02 | — | — | 02 |
| Kohat | 01 | — | — | 01 |
| Bannu | 01 | — | — | 01 |
| DI Khan | 01 | — | — | 01 |

Eligibility Criteria Explained
Educational Qualification
Candidates must possess at least a Higher Secondary School Certificate (Intermediate) or an equivalent qualification from a recognized board. While this may seem like a basic requirement, don’t underestimate the competition—many applicants will have higher qualifications.
Age Limit and Relaxation
The age limit is set between 18 to 25 years, with possible relaxations under government rules. This ensures that candidates are young enough for physically demanding duties yet mature enough to handle responsibility.
Domicile Requirements
Applicants must hold a valid domicile of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. Without it, your application won’t even be considered. It’s a strict but necessary rule to prioritize local candidates.
Physical Standards and Endurance Tests
Height and Chest Requirements
Physical fitness is non-negotiable for law enforcement roles. The standards are:
- Male: 5 feet 7 inches height, 33–34.5 inches chest
- Female: 5 feet 1 inch height
These benchmarks ensure candidates can handle the physical demands of policing.
Running Test Details
Endurance is tested through running:
- Male: 1600 meters in 8 minutes
- Female: 1000 meters in 8 minutes
This stage alone filters out a significant number of applicants. It’s not just about passing—it’s about proving you’re fit for real-world challenges.
Written Examination Structure
Subjects and Marks Distribution
The written exam is divided into multiple sections:
| Subject | Marks |
|---|---|
| Urdu Essay & Comprehension | 75 |
| English Essay & Comprehension | 75 |
| General Knowledge | 50 |
| Basic IT Skills | 50 |
| Viva Voce | 50 |
Total marks: 300
Passing Criteria
Candidates must secure at least 40% marks in each subject. This ensures balanced competency rather than excellence in just one area.
